What Is an ICO?

The Initial Coin Offering (ICO) serves as a funding strategy that enables cryptocurrency initiatives to market their tokens to platform supporters before the tokens become exchange-listed. 

  • ICO projects offer tokens which provide a range of functions including governance rights and access perks or material rights or access permission to crypto platforms. 
  • All Initial Coin Offerings (ICOs) show unique distinctions since certain ones form into respectable projects but others end as forgotten ventures while others prove to be completely fraudulent.

How to Develop a Winning Trading Mindset

A trading plan must be developed before entering trades which includes setting exact positions together with risk rules alongside stop loss parameters.

  • Risk Management Practice Requires You to Never Commit More Capital than Your Current Survival Amount Contains. 
  • Use stop-loss orders together with appropriate position sizing methods.
  • Financial updates should be followed but social media hype must remain outside the decision-making process regarding trades.
  • Step out from the market when emotional anxiety or enthusiasm becomes excessive.
  • After losses you should study mistakes to find out what caused them and update your trading plan.

AI system usage in crypto trading comes with several significant barriers despite its successful advantages.

Data Accuracy issues : The accuracy of past data used in AI prediction systems could become a problem because market trends may not function as expected in the present or future.

Overfitting Risks : Some machine learning models achieve excessive optimization of past market trends that creates limitations to adapt to fresh market situations

Regulatory uncertainty : AI-powered trading platforms need to handle changes in regulations because they operate in diverse regions to maintain compliance.
